About Austin Shin

Former professional League of Legends player who went by the name “Link.” He spent most of his career as a mid laner for Counter Logic Gaming before retiring in May 2015.


He started playing in early 2012 when he joined Orbit Gaming. After a stint at CLG Black, he joined Counter Logic in December 2012.


He spent a month in 2014 playing as a substitute for Cloud9. He enrolled at the University of California, Berkley.

He grew up in North Hills in southern California.

His retirement was accompanied by a controversial 18-page open letter detailing his frustrations with League of Legends and its players, particularly teammate Yiliang Peng.
